It is essential to determine the Uber driver\u2019s status at the time of the accident to ascertain whether Uber\u2019s insurance policy will provide coverage for your injuries. If the driver was logged into the Uber application at the time of the crash, then you may be covered by the at-fault party\u2019s insurance and Uber\u2019s insurance policy.<\/p>\n The Uber driver must have been working while the accident occurred for Uber\u2019s insurance policy to apply to your claims. You must file an insurance claim against the Uber driver and \/ or their insurance company if the driver was not logged into the Uber application when the accident happened.<\/p>\n If the Uber driver was signed into the Uber application when the accident occurred, then Uber\u2019s insurance policy<\/a> will be in effect, and Uber will cover bodily injury up to $50,000 per individual and up to $100,000 per accident. Also, Uber\u2019s insurance policy will cover property damage up to $25,000. It is also mandatory under Texas law<\/a> for Uber to have insurance coverage for all drivers.<\/p>\n Many drivers turn to Uber when they do not want to drive themselves to their destination. Safety precautions are sometimes ignored by Uber drivers (as with other drivers on the roadway), and it is essential that you photograph or record any erratic or dangerous behavior exhibited by your Uber driver.<\/p>\n Documentary evidence is an essential piece necessary to substantiate your claims if you file a personal injury lawsuit against a negligent driver.<\/p><\/blockquote>\n The statute of limitations<\/a> for rideshare accident cases in Texas is two years from the date of the injury. If you suffer injuries during an Uber accident<\/a>, then you have two years from the date of the incident to file a civil complaint against the driver who caused your injuries. If you fail to file your claim within this timeframe, you may lose your ability to pursue financial compensation for your injuries.<\/p>\n More than one party may be liable for the injuries you suffer during an Uber accident.
